Progress, Of A Sort

The distaff journalistic titans on ABC’s The View have gone from debating if President Bush, Congress, and (presumably) Rudy Giuliani conspired to kill 3000 people, to questioning Glenn Beck’s memory of an Amtrak commute.

For a show that’s invariably a rhetorical trainwreck, I suppose that constitutes progress. Though why Beck would want to go on such a show in the first place is yet another mystery worth pondering.
